Isostearamide MIPA
Isostearamide MIPA is often used as a surfactant, emulsifier, or thickener. A potential substitute to consider is Stearamidopropyl Dimethylamine.
- Stearamidopropyl Dimethylamine is used as a co-emulsifier and conditioner in skin and hair formulations. It has a positive charge that helps it adhere to hair and skin.
Keep in mind that Stearamidopropyl Dimethylamine has specific pH requirements (pH 5.5-6.5 in the water phase) during the emulsification process, which might require adjustments to your formulation method.
Glyceryl Laurate
Glyceryl Laurate is also known as Glyceryl Monolaurate or Monolaurin. This ingredient has antiseptic properties and acts as a co-emulsifier, commonly used in products like deodorants.

- For Emulsifying properties: Other emulsifiers like Polyglyceryl-3 Laurate, Polyglyceryl-4 Laurate, or Polyglyceryl-6 Laurate could potentially be used. However, these are typically water-in-oil emulsifiers with different HLB values and solubility profiles (soluble in oil) compared to Glyceryl Monolaurate (dispersible in water). Substituting with these would require significant formulation adjustments.
